本文主要介绍“如何编写linux脚本来提取满足一定条件的行”。在日常操作中,我相信很多人对于如何编写linux脚本来提取满足一定条件的行有疑问。边肖查阅了各种资料,整理出简单易用的操作方法,希望能帮助大家解答“如何编写linux脚本提取满足一定条件的行”的疑惑!接下来,请和边肖一起学习!
1.inline ,block,inline-block区别
替换元素:几乎所有的可替换元素都是内嵌元素,比如img、input等。
替换元素通常具有内在尺寸,因此它具有可设置的宽度和高度。例如,如果不指定img的宽度和高度,它将根据其固有大小显示,即保存时图片的宽度和高度。
对于表单元素,浏览器也有默认样式,包括宽度和高度。
不可更换元件:
00-1010行内块元素(inline-block elements)'s内部表现类似于区块元素,比如他拥有区块元素的宽度、高度、填充、边框和边距,而外部排列类似于内嵌元素,即水平排列,而不是像区块级元素那样自上而下的排列。
显示器:直列内联元素 、行内元素
Diplay:block块级元素
2.CSS中怎么让div居中
如果
display:inline-block将对象呈递为内联对象,但是对象的内容作为块对象呈递。旁边的内联对象会被呈递在同一行内 (准确地说,应用此特性的元素呈现为内联对象,周围元素保持在同一行,但可以设置width, height,padding,border与margin等block元素的属性)
边距后只有两个参数,第一个代表上下,第二个代表左右。
因为0 auto表示上下边界为0,即左右则根据宽度自适应相同值(即中心)。
div居中实现
正文{text-align:center}//父元素内容居中
div { margin:0auto}//子元素div元素居中3。linux脚本提取满足某个条件的行
Awk与-gt()或者-ge(=) 的结合
awk ' $ 110 { print $ 0 } ' example . txt awk[-f字段分隔符]' commands '输入文件4。支柱普通截击机
过滤器(函数回调)和拦截器(基于反射和代理)的比较动作调用。调用()和访问控制
5.反射一般什么时候用
当你在开发的时候无法得到其目标类的完整接口定义时,只能按照命名规则进行集成。
并且可以扩展到打包、动态代理等模式的应用。
有时候我会做一些黑客的事情,比如绕过私有保护机制什么的。
反射能把很多业务逻辑进行抽象,形成公用的方法。这也是为什么很多框架会用到反射的原因
没有太多的反思,大多数时候你并不需要。但是:
文件操作API用的不多,但有业务需求的时候离不开;
线程使用不多,但有时候没有线程的程序几乎无法运行;
LinkedList使用不多,但在某些情况下,它的效率比ArrayList高几倍。
>TreeMap(默认按照key排序)也用的不多,但有时候它能简化你的代码;
接口(interface)也不是必须的,你可以不写interface完成几乎所有的功能;
甚至,面向对象也不是必须的,你可以用过程式的代码完成别人用几十个类做的功能;
知识学到了是自己的,何必搞得好像是被迫学习一样,有这个提问的时间都学完了。
P.S. 补充一下:
对于J2EE来说,Hibernate之类的ORM全都基于动态字节码和反射技术,Spring等IoC框架也基于动态代理(有时是动态字节码)和反射技术,各类流行的MVC也是Servlet+反射的实现。
对于Android来说,其本身的Context.startActivity/sendBroadcast等都是基于反射,如Gson/Jackson等JSON-ORM都是基于反射,反射技术还能解决部分跨进程调用问题及系统hack。
6.JVM 垃圾回收算法
根搜索:
通过选取一些根对象作为起始点,开始向下搜索,如果一个对象到根对象
不可达时,则说明此对象已经没有被引用,是可以被回收的。可以作为根的
对象有:栈中变量引用的对象,类静态属性引用的对象,常量引用的对象等。
因为每个线程都有一个栈,所以我们需要选取多个根对象。
1. 标记—清除算法(Mark-Sweep)
2. 复制算法(Copying)
3. 标记—整理算法(Mark-Compact)
7.mysqldump备份数据库
linux shell下执行以下命令备份数据库
mysqldump -hhostname -uroot -p customer(数据库名) > backup.sql
还原
mysqldump -hhostname -uroot -p customer(数据库名) < backup.sql
cache 缓存区
buffer 缓冲区 一般是用在写入磁盘的
Html5类型声明
到此,关于“怎么写linux脚本提取满足某个条件的行”的学习就结束了,希望能够解决大家的疑惑。理论与实践的搭配能更好的帮助大家学习,快去试试吧!若想继续学习更多相关知识,请继续关注网站,小编会继续努力为大家带来更多实用的文章!
内容来源网络,如有侵权,联系删除,本文地址:https://www.230890.com/zhan/156267.html